Vijay Mallya accuses CBI and ED of fabricating charges
Vijay Mallya, the alleged fugitive businessman, has launched a social media offensive against Indian investigative agencies, accusing the Central Bureau of Investigation (CBI) and the Enforcement Directorate (ED) of concocting false charges and engaging in character assassination.
In a series of posts on X, Mallya claimed that the legal processes against him are unjust, particularly noting that banks have already recovered debts owed by him. He defended the loans taken by Kingfisher Airlines, asserting they were approved by the relevant banks.
Mallya criticized the ED for publicizing enforcement actions, such as attachments in a money laundering case in Indore and searches at the residence of Karnataka Minister Satish Jarkiholi, without a trial or formal chargesheet. He maintained that he is not a fugitive from India, citing UK legal restrictions on his travel.
